Sec. 208. Internal risk controls

Section 2(a)(12) of the Commodity Exchange Act ( 7 U.S.C. 2(a)(12) ), as amended by section 206 of this Act, is amended by adding at the end the following: The Commission staff and the Chief Economist shall develop comprehensive internal risk control mechanisms to safeguard and govern the storage of all market data by the Commission, all market data sharing agreements of the Commission, and all academic research performed at the Commission using market data. . The Commission shall submit to the Committee on Agriculture of the House of Representatives and the Committee on Agriculture, Nutrition, and Forestry of the Senate 2 reports on the progress made in implementing the internal risk controls provided for in section 2(a)(12)(C) of the Commodity Exchange Act.
The Commission shall submit the 1st report required by paragraph
(1)within 60 days after the date of the enactment of this Act, and the 2nd such report within 120 days after such date of enactment.
